The last bit of 2021 and beginning of 2022 has been a good year for TVB! I recently enjoyed some very good dramas including A Love With No Words and Used Good. More so, it is just SO refreshing to see new faces onscreen. I'm not a big fan of TVB 'blockbusters' or star studded cast....I'm just in hope of some good stories to watch. Could some acting be improved by the two main leads in Used Good? Yes. Fortunately, I still quite like Matthew and Hera and the story did well in grasping onto the mystery and fantasy elements. It is reminiscent of Barrack O'Karma for sure...but less romantic and creepy. There are certain dramas that are character driven and there are ones that are like Used Good, which is very storyline driven. You don't watch it for the characters per say because the two main characters were quite bland in personality. What you watch for is how the sub stories unfolded; the weird coincidences that are not coincidences, the hidden clues and the secrets that were revealed. What is impressive is how all the stories trace back to link with each other as well. BAM! We can create a character map and there will be a whole intricate spiderweb network of relationships. Everybody links back to each other. Furthermore, everything was subtly laid out so you don't really notice it until the very end. Very well done. The drama's ambiance is the complete opposite of Used Good; A Love of No Words provides a light hearted story that consists of an emotional roller coaster ride. I can't remember last crying for a drama the way I did in this one. The story's formula resonates with any other regular modern romance drama, but it WORKED. The drama was not too complicated/draggy, you pity the characters, the shots were beautifully done, Hubert's got a godly voice for romantic songs and it's just sad....Why is it so sad?! The mother-son story, the mother-daughters story, the dad-daughter story...most of the relationships managed to tug on a heart string or two. Lastly, everybody performed exceptionally well...especially for all the new faces. For Regina's first leading role, this girl can for sure cry. Hubert also did very well too...and how I wish he would've gotten the my Favorite Character award for this. Overall, this drama was solid and did well for a romance drama. When was the last time TVB was this romantic? It is also great to see new casts in the leads...much more vibrant and youthful than recent TVB dramas. It seems like TVB is promoting younger actors/actresses, which is nice. Provides a more appropriate youthful energy for these types of love stories.
